Role & Impact
We’re looking for a hands-on Customer Support Manager with a growth mindset and a collaborative approach to help us continue delivering an exceptional level of service to our customers and our internal teams.
In this role, you’ll play a key part in bridging the gap between our customers and our product, leading our support team day to day, and evolving our operations as we scale. You’ll be responsible for both operational excellence (SLAs, processes, tools) and people leadership (coaching, enablement, morale).
This is a hybrid role based in our Melbourne office.
What You’ll do
- Lead day-to-day support operations, staying hands-on with queues and complex cases while ensuring SLAs, quality standards, and team targets are consistently met
- Mentor and develop the team through regular 1:1s, clear feedback, coaching, and removing blockers to support high performance and growth
- Own and optimise support processes, including building playbooks, SOPs, and knowledge base content that enable consistency, quality, and scale
- Drive continuous improvement by identifying gaps in the support workflow, refining the ticket lifecycle, and implementing operational enhancements
- Collaborate closely with Product, Engineering, Sales, and Marketing to solve customer issues, share insights, and influence product and roadmap decisions
- Introduce automation and AI solutions (e.g., chatbots, workflows) in partnership with Product & Engineering to increase efficiency and elevate the customer experience
What You’ll bring
- 4 - 5 years’ experience in customer support roles, ideally within Tech or SaaS environments and 1-2 years’ experience leading support teams, including people management, coaching and performance
- Exceptional communication skills (verbal and written), with the ability to explain complex concepts clearly to both customers and internal teams
- Empathetic leadership style, with a focus on coaching, psychological safety and building a high-performing, engaged team
- Strong understanding of Incident and Escalation Management, and advanced troubleshooting skills.
- Hands-on experience with support tools such as Zendesk (we currently use Zendesk)
